We worked very closely with entrepreneurial, independent producers from Odessa’s alternative music and cultural events scene, especially with the DJ and performance collective Ukr.Tele.Kom (who worked with Hotel ProForma on Relief) and the venues Club Skraf and Exit Club who provided the link to the younger and emerging artists in the region who the institutions were unable to attract.

Areas we utilised included the City Gardens, the main street Deribasovskaya, the 142-metre-long Potemkin Steps (made historical by Eisentein’s movie from 1925) and the seaview Boulevard. We also used a suite of rooms in the huge Passage Hotel for the 50 hour performance of Signa’s Black Sea Oracle Games. We occasionally attracted the attention of the police especially for our performance of Borderline but audience reaction to the works was always enthusiastic, especially for the Fantomats.

The Ukrainian Drama Theatre hosted the Odin Theatre performance of Salt, two workshops and the premiere of Sweet Dreams, mentioned above, both attracted full houses.

The Opening Ceremony was converted into a closing ceremony – World Launch Grand Finale and we used the areas known as the Colonnades. It is a shame that we were not able to gain access to the catacombs under the city for any events.
